Risks and Ethical Considerations
Despite potential benefits, using steroids for recovery is not without risks. Athletes must consider:
- Health Risks: Abuse of steroids can lead to serious health issues, including hormonal imbalances, liver damage, and cardiovascular problems.
- Legal Implications: Many sports organizations classify steroid use as doping, leading to sanctions and loss of reputation.
- Dependency and Withdrawal: Prolonged use can result in psychological dependency and withdrawal symptoms.
